Financial is seeking an experienced AI/ML Dev Ops Engineer to join the Data, AI & Analytics (DNA) team. In this role, you will help operationalize Gen AI and machine learning solutions by building and maintaining reliable CI/CD pipelines and production environments that support scalable AI applications. You will work closely with data scientists, AI engineers and data engineers to move AI solutions from prototype to production while meeting enterprise standards for reliability, security, and performance.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
AI Solution Delivery & Production Deployment
Enable the end-to-end delivery of AI, ML, and GenAI solutions, supporting use cases from early experimentation through scalable production.Partner with data scientists, AI engineers, data engineers, and data ops teams to move solutions from prototype to production-ready delivery.Support common AI solution patterns such as ret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), search-driven applications, and AI-assisted or agent-based workflows.Contribute to reusable deployment approaches and solution templates that accelerate delivery across multiple AI initiatives.CI/CD & Release Engineering (Dev Ops / MLOps Enablement)
Support production deployments on Snowflake and cloud platforms (AWS or equivalent), including automated releases and environment separation.Build and maintain CI/CD pipelines using Jenkins and Bitbucket (or equivalent) to deploy AI/ML and data-driven applications.Support release practices including environment separation, deployment automation, and safe promotion across dev/test/prod.Reliability, Monitoring & Operational Excellence (AIOps Mindset)
Improve production readiness through monitoring, alerting, logging, deployment validation, and operational best practices.Troubleshoot production issues across pipelines, integrations, and AI applications; drive root-cause remediation and preventive improvements.Ensure solutions meet enterprise standards for security, stability, performance, and reliability.QUALIFICATIONS:
Education: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Data Science, or a related technical discipline, or equivalent professional experience.Experience:
5–7 years of experience in Dev Ops, software engineering, platform engineering, or MLOps-related roles.Strong understanding of CI/CD concepts, release practices, and operational support in production environments.Hands-on experience building CI/CD pipelines with Jenkins and source control using Bitbucket (or equivalent).Proven experience deploying and supporting production systems.Experience working with data or AI platforms (e.g., Snowflake or equivalent), or strong interest in learning new platforms.Experience collaborating with AI/ML and data engineering teams to operationalize AI-driven applications and data-intensive workflows.Proficiency in Python, Bash, or similar scripting/programming languages.Familiarity with containerized environments (Docker).Preferred Qualifications:
Experience deploying AI or data-driven applications, including APIs, services, or lightweight user interfaces (e.g., Streamlit, React).Experience with integrations, authentication/authorization, and secure connectivity (e.g., SSO/OAuth, service accounts, API integrations).Exposure to Tableau or analytics/BI tools.Experience in financial services, fintech, or investment management.This opportunity is for an existing vacancy with the company.
